Subject: Memtrace cut-over complete

Team,

Cut-over to Memtrace v2 for GPU memory profiling finished last night. Old v1 agents are disabled; any tickets referencing v1 dashboards should be closed as resolved-by-migration. Sampling overhead is now under 2% and allocation traces include kernel names. Known gap: profiles older than 30 days were not migrated. Point customers at the v2 docs for setup questions. For reference when troubleshooting, the agent now runs with the following configuration.

settings of bagaf-bawip:
[aldax]
port = 5000
region = south-4
host = aldax.brasklabs.corp
team = brivan
timeout_ms = 2000
retries = 2

## Artifact Signing — SDK Parity Notes (Weekly Sync)

Kestrel SDK for Android reached parity with the Swift client this sprint: offline queueing, batched telemetry, and retry semantics now match. Both SDKs ship as signed artifacts from the same pipeline. Remaining gap: background sync throttling, targeted next sprint. Verify both release bundles before tagging. Both artifacts validate against the shared signing key below.

signing key of kawig-fafog = bky19_6Fypv1qws7J8qJtaYjX

**Ticket: Transcode vault locked — Brightmill render farm**

Priority: High. The credential vault for the Brightmill transcoding farm locked itself after three failed automated logins from the queue scheduler, so all worker nodes are idling and the backlog of video jobs is growing. Please do not retry the scheduler until the vault is reopened, as further failures extend the lockout. Manual unlock requires the vault recovery passphrase entered at the operator console. For this incident, the passphrase is provided immediately below.

strongbox words: lamwyn-istax-tamvan-beldor-pelax-norys-kasdor-wenmir-kelax-ralix-holir-silok-ulawyn